l Equipment Structure Style: Vertical cylinder top flange face sealing, the clamping cylinder is adjustable (for adjusting the opening spacing of valves with different structural lengths).
l Applicable Valve Types: Flanged connection types and bevel-edged valves (ball valves, gate stop valves, control valves, etc.).
l Water System: Equipped with a built-in circulating water tank and a low-pressure rapid pump.0-1.5MPa)High-pressure Water Pumps (0)-70MPa)。
l Airway System: Equipped with an intake port for high-pressure gas connection.
l Hydraulic System: Equipped with an integrated oil tank; jaw clamping force is adjustable.3-31.5MPa)。
l Electrical Control System: All movements are electrically controlled with hydraulic drive.
l Safety System: Adjustable test pressure, automatic shutdown and pressure hold upon reaching the set point, equipped with a safety lock feature.
l Test Standards:As perAPI 598 and other international valve testing and inspection standards, API 6D, MSS-SP-70, ASME B16.34, MSS SP-85, FCI 70-2, etc.
l Intelligent System: OptionalPLCData collection system, pressure curve chart of testing process, automatically determines if qualified, printable, savable, uploadable to database.
